Introduction
This manual provides comprehensive instructions for the safe and efficient use of your Pxwaxpy 40,800mAh Portable Charger Power Bank. This device is designed to provide reliable power for your electronic devices on the go, featuring high capacity, fast charging capabilities, and multiple output options.
The power bank incorporates advanced lithium polymer cells for enhanced energy density and safety. Its intelligent controlling IC offers protection against overcharge, overvoltage, overcurrent, and short circuits, ensuring safe operation.

Product Features
- High Capacity: 40,800mAh lithium polymer battery, capable of providing multiple full charges for most smartphones.
- Integrated Cables: Includes built-in iOS (Lightning) and Type-C charging cables for convenience.
- Multiple Outputs: Features 5 output options, including the 2 built-in cables, 2 USB-A ports, and 1 USB-C port, allowing simultaneous charging of up to 5 devices.
- Fast Charging: Supports 25W Power Delivery (PD) and QC 4.0 Quick Charge for rapid device charging.
- Dual Inputs: Can be recharged via the built-in USB-C cable or the dedicated USB-C input port.
- LCD Display: Digital screen indicates the remaining battery percentage of the power bank.
- Advanced Safety: Equipped with an Intelligent Controlling IC to prevent overcharge, overvoltage, overcurrent, and short circuit.
Setup
Initial Charging of the Power Bank
Before first use, it is recommended to fully charge your Pxwaxpy power bank. This ensures optimal battery performance and longevity.
- Locate the built-in USB-C cable or use an external USB-C to USB-C cable.
- Connect the USB-C end of the cable to the power bank's USB-C input port or use the built-in USB-C cable.
- Connect the other end of the cable to a compatible USB wall adapter (not included) or a computer's USB port. For fastest charging, use a 25W PD compatible adapter.
- The LCD display will show the charging progress, indicating the battery percentage. The power bank is fully charged when the display shows "100%".

Operating Instructions
Charging Your Devices
The power bank offers versatile charging options for a wide range of devices.
- Using Built-in Cables:
- For iOS devices (iPhone, iPad): Pull out the built-in Lightning cable and connect it to your device's charging port.
- For Android/USB-C devices: Pull out the built-in Type-C cable and connect it to your device's charging port.
- Using External Ports:
- For USB-A compatible devices: Use your device's original USB-A charging cable and plug it into one of the two USB-A output ports on the power bank.
- For USB-C compatible devices: Use your device's original USB-C charging cable and plug it into the USB-C output port on the power bank. This port also supports Power Delivery (PD) for faster charging.
- Initiating Charge: Once connected, the power bank should automatically begin charging your device. The LCD display will illuminate to show the power bank's remaining battery percentage.
- Simultaneous Charging: You can charge up to 5 devices concurrently using a combination of the built-in cables and external ports.

Checking Battery Level
The integrated LCD display provides real-time information on the power bank's remaining battery capacity. Simply press the power button once to activate the display and view the percentage.

Maintenance
- Cleaning: Use a soft, dry cloth to clean the exterior of the power bank. Do not use liquid cleaners or abrasive materials.
- Storage: Store the power bank in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ight, extreme temperatures, and humidity.
- Battery Care: To prolong battery life, avoid fully discharging the power bank frequently. Recharge it when the battery level is low. If storing for extended periods, charge it to approximately 50-70% every 3-6 months.
- Avoid Drops: Protect the device from physical shocks and drops, which can damage internal components.
Troubleshooting
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Power bank not charging. | Charging cable or adapter faulty; power bank fully charged; loose connection. | Check cable and adapter; ensure connections are secure; try a different cable/adapter. |
| Device not charging from power bank. | Power bank battery empty; device cable faulty; device not compatible; power bank in standby. | Recharge power bank; try a different device cable; ensure device is compatible; press power button to activate. |
| Slow charging. | Using a non-fast charging port/cable; device not supporting fast charge; multiple devices charging. | Ensure using PD/QC compatible port/cable; check device's fast charge compatibility; charging multiple devices may reduce individual speed. |
| LCD display not working. | Power bank off; display malfunction. | Press power button to activate; if issue persists, contact customer support. |
Specifications
| Feature | Detail |
|---|---|
| Model Number | HX160Q1 |
| Battery Capacity | 40,800mAh |
| Battery Type | Lithium Polymer |
| Input (USB-C Port) | 25W PD (Power Delivery) |
| Output (Built-in Cables) | 1 x iOS (Lightning), 1 x Type-C |
| Output (Ports) | 2 x USB-A, 1 x USB-C (PD/QC 4.0) |
| Product Dimensions | 5.91 x 2.95 x 0.59 inches |
| Item Weight | 1.1 pounds |
| Color | Purple (Built in 2 Cables) |
| Manufacturer | Dongguan Haoxun Electronic Technology Co., Ltd. |
